Abstract

To improve the poor water resistant property of traditional intumescent flame retardant materials,a novel intumescent flame retardant low-density polyethylene(LDPE) composites were prepared based on a novel char forming agent(CFA) and microencapsulated ammonium polyphosphate(MCAPP).The synergistic effect between CFA and MCAPP on the flame retardant property,the thermal stability,and the water resistance property of flame retardant LDPE composites were investigated to ensure the best CFA/MAPP ratio.The results show that when the ratio of CFA/MAPP is 1∶3,the flame retardant LDPE composites show excellent flame retardant properties,thermal stability and water resistant property.
